DESCRIPTION:  \nMCBA and Bankcard International Group are proud to offer a FREE one-day training webinar on the complexities of payment processing for cannabis operators and the dangers of using schemes that are not legitimate. Due to the federal illegality of cannabis in the United States\, many financial institutions are hesitant to provide financial services to cannabis businesses. As a result\, many cannabis businesses have had difficulty accessing banking and card payment processing services. \nIn this webinar\, we will address the misinformation that is in the payment processor marketplace which can lead to liabilities for operators and financial institutions. \nBankcard International Group is a trusted industry leader in payment processing and offers a range of services that allow cannabis businesses to accept electronic payments from customers\, such as debit card transactions and ACH transfers. Our location features breathtaking NYC skyline views that will leave your guests feeling on top of the world! \nAbout Danny \nDan Vinkovetsky (formerly Danny Danko of High Times) \nDan Vinkovetsky (formerly Danny Danko of High Times) is an editor\, writer\, and photographer who was the senior cultivation editor of High Times Magazine for 18 years (2002-2020). He personally selected High Times’ annual Top 10 Strains of the Year from 2005 to 2018 and created and founded the High Times Seed Bank Hall of Fame in 2007. He has judged more Growing Cups than anyone else on the planet. \nDanko was chosen by longtime HT grow guru Jorge Cervantes as his hand-picked successor for his question-and-answer forum. Known as “Dear Danko” from 2005-2020\, this monthly cultivation-advice column continued the tradition of responding to plaintive inquiries from frustrated farmers worldwide. \nDanny is the author of “The Official High Times Field Guide to Strains” (2011) and “A Beginner’s Guide to Growing” (2018). He hosted the podcast High Times presents Free **** from Danny Danko” from 2011-2018. Danny currently hosts the podcast “Grow B*d Yourself!” and is Senior Editor of Northeast Leaf Magazine since July 2020.

DESCRIPTION:  \nAlthough the agricultural economy has grown\, the share of Black farmers in the United States has declined over the last century. Today\, just 1.4 percent of farmers identify as Black or mixed race compared with about 14 percent 100 years ago. Federal programs and policies that excluded Blacks from land purchases were passed prior to passage of the 14th Amendment\, the absence of legal protections such as wills that could have facilitated transfer of property to the next generation\, and limited access to capital through discriminatory lending practices have all contributed to this decline. Taken together\, the inability of Black Americans to fully participate in the land market has resulted in a lost opportunity for generational wealth creation. \nWe must increase representation of Black and traditional market cultivators in cannabis farming. To do so\, we must address issues of land access\, resource availability\, and incubators for social equity in cultivation.
